Playa El Rodeito
About This Beach
Playa El Rodeito is a charming sandy cove nestled between Estepona and Casares on the Costa del Sol's western stretch. This intimate beach features fine golden sand backed by dramatic cliffs and natural vegetation, creating a more secluded atmosphere than its busier neighbors. The calm, clear waters make it ideal for swimming and perfect for families with children seeking a peaceful day by the Mediterranean. Facilities are minimal, so come prepared with refreshments and sun protection. The beach remains relatively uncrowded even during peak season, offering a tranquil escape from the Costa del Sol's busier resorts. Early morning or late afternoon visits provide the most serene experience with softer lighting for photography. While not particularly suited for water sports due to its protected nature, the rocky areas at either end offer decent snorkeling opportunities. The nearby coastal path leads to other hidden coves, and historic Casares village sits just inland, making this an excellent base for exploring the region's natural beauty and traditional Andalusian culture.
